The majority of the cleaning service operators we consulted with used individual cost savings to start their services, then reinvested their early earnings to fund growth - office cleaning. If you require to acquire devices, you should have the ability to discover funding, especially if you can show that you have actually put some of your own money into the company.

Some suggestions: Do a thorough inventory of your possessions. Individuals usually have more properties than they right away understand. This could include savings accounts, equity in property, pension, automobiles, entertainment devices, collections and other financial investments. You might opt to sell assets for money or utilize them as collateral for a loan.

Numerous a successful service has actually been started with credit cards. The next sensible action after gathering your own resources is to approach buddies and relatives who think in you and want to assist you succeed. Be cautious with these arrangements; no matter how close you are, present yourself expertly, put everything in writing, and make sure the people you approach can pay for to take the danger of investing in your service.

Utilizing the "strength in numbers" concept, look around for somebody who may want to team up with you in your endeavor. You might pick somebody who has funds and wants to work side-by-side with you in the business. Or you might find somebody who has cash to invest however no interest in doing the actual work.

Benefit from the abundance of regional, state and federal programs developed to support small companies. Make your first stop the U.S. Small company Administration; then investigate different other programs. Women, minorities and veterans need to take a look at niche financing possibilities created to help these groups enter company. In truth, your lorries are essentially your business on wheels. They need to be thoroughly chosen and well-maintained to adequately serve and represent you. For a housemaid service, an economy vehicle or station wagon need to be sufficient. You need sufficient room to store devices and products, and to transfer your cleaning groups, however you generally won't be carrying around pieces of equipment large enough to need a van or small truck.

If you provide the cars, paint your company's name, logo and phone number on them. This markets your organization all over town. If your staff members use their own vehicles-- which is particularly common with housemaid services-- request for evidence that they have adequate insurance coverage to cover them in case of a mishap.

The kind of cars you'll need for a janitorial service depends on the size and kind of devices you utilize as well as the size and number of your teams. An economy vehicle or station wagon could work if you're doing fairly light cleansing in smaller sized workplaces, however for the majority of janitorial companies, you're more most likely to need a truck or van.

A good utilized truck will cost about $10,000, while a brand-new one will run from $18,000 up. If your quote is too low, you'll either rob yourself of some profit or be forced to reduce the quality of your work to satisfy the price. If you approximate too high, you might lose the contract completely, especially if you're in a competitive bidding scenario. Remember, in numerous cleaning circumstances, you may be contending against the customer himself; if your quote is high, he or she might think, "For that much money, I can simply do this myself."During the initial days of your operation, you ought to return and take a look at the actual expenses of every task when it's completed to see how close your estimate was to truth. office cleaning checklist.

Coordinate your billing system with your consumers' payable procedures. commercial cleaning companies. Openly ask what you can do to make sure prompt payment; that might consist of validating the right billing address and finding out what documents may be required to assist the consumer determine the credibility of the billing. Bear in mind that lots of big companies pay certain kinds of billings on particular days of the month; discover if your customers do that, and schedule your billings to show up in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ms include the date the invoice is due, any discount for early payment and additional charges for late payment. It's also a good concept to specifically mention the date the billing becomes unpaid to avoid any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, be sure your billing mentions that it's a late payment or rebilling charge, not a finance charge.

Mention any upcoming specials, brand-new services or other information that might motivate your consumers to use more of your services. Add a flier or pamphlet to the envelope-- despite the fact that the billing is going to an existing customer, you never know where your pamphlets will end up.
